Transaction 5d1dc3797131cd4bbbb846562bb6bba1b2b461b0ad2ccd05f2ed2d2c2ccd4e94

block
399ea156f2a25803875527dbb605b8341237490e94498ee295b99f262c9b8971

1 Input

23 Outputs